Photo-interprétation et Télédétection L3 CM5 GO 651 Caen 2007 Anne PUISSANT Sommaire 1. Introduction 2. Principes fondamentaux de la télédétection 3. Spécificités des PA 4. Spécificités des images satellites 5. Pré-traitements (suite) Rehaussement Création de néo-canaux Génération de masque 2 1
5. Prétraitements d images - Rehaussement - Création de néocanaux - Génération de masque 3 Objectifs du rehaussement Deux logiques : logique purement visuelle logique «scientifique» de mise en relief ou de gommage des éléments pertinents en fonction de la problématique Deux types de rehaussement : «radiométrique» appelé rehaussement de contraste «géométrique» appelé filtrage spatial 4 2
Rehaussement de contraste : principe L histogramme : 5 Rehaussement de contraste : principe Anamorphose d histogramme = l ensemble des transformations d histogrammes construites à partir du contraste* et de la luminosité** *contraste = dynamique de l image **luminosité = position de l histogramme dans l échelle des tons de gris 6 3
Rehaussement de contraste Anamorphose d histogramme Courbe de transfert : 7 Rehaussement de contraste Type de transformations sur un histogramme Transformation linéaire ou restitution en équidensité Transformation exponentielle (tons clairs) Transformation empirique (tons sombres) Transformation par portions linéaires successives (étalement tons médians) Régis et Calloz, 2002 8 4
Rehaussement de contraste - exemples = image non-contrastée ETM+ canal 4 (PIR) 9 Rehaussement de contraste - exemples = étirement linéaire (2%) ETM+ canal 4 (PIR) 10 5
Rehaussement de contraste - exemples = étirement gaussien ETM+ canal 4 (PIR) 11 Rehaussement de contraste - exemples = étirement par égalisation ETM+ canal 4 (PIR) 12 6
Rehaussement de contraste - exemples = étirement racine carrée ETM+ canal 4 (PIR) 13 5. Prétraitements d images - Rehaussement - Création de néocanaux - Génération de masque 14 7
Créations de néocanaux Les indices de végétation 15 Créations de néocanaux Les indices de végétation Rapport simple de canaux = Ratio RS = PIR / R Indice de la différence normalisée de la végétation NDVI = PIR R PIR + R Indice de brillance = IB IB = PIR 2 + R 2 16 8
Créations de néocanaux Les indices de végétation NDVI uniquement 17 Créations de néocanaux Les indices de végétation autres combinaisons = création de bandes mathématiques = formule générique 18 9
Créations de néocanaux Les indices de végétation IB = Sqrt(float(b1)^2+float(b2)^2) 19 Créations de néocanaux Exercice : A partir de l'image de ETM+ de Strasbourg et de l'image SPOT de BMSM (2003) : NDVI Indice de brillance = IB 20 10
5. Prétraitements d images - Rehaussement - Création de néocanaux - Génération de masque 21 Génération de masques Objectifs Masquer certaines zones car inutiles ou confusions avec les zones "utiles" Éliminer les pixels "parasites" susceptibles de créer des confusions dans une classification 22 11
Génération de masques Masque = image binaire constituée de pixels de valeurs = 1 ou 0 Création de masque à partir de : - valeurs radiométriques spécifiques - de classes de valeurs - de régions d'intérêt (ROI) - de fichier vectoriel (.shp) 23 Génération de masques En 2 étapes : Élaboration du masque 24 12
Génération de masques Élaboration du masque = masque géographique = masque thématique 25 Génération de masques Élaboration du masque = masque thématique = masque géographique 26 13
Génération de masques Application du masque 27 Génération de masques Application du masque = masque géographique 28 14
Génération de masques Application du masque = masque thématique 29 Génération de masques Exercice 1 : A partir de l'image Spot Zone 3 Villerville : créer un masque géographique à partir de la limite communale de Villerville (fichier.shp) => 4 étapes : - Importer le fichier.shp => vector > open vector file - Sélectionner le projection (Geotiff conforme conic) et afficher le fichier sur l'image - File > build mask > import vector file - File > apply mask 30 15
Génération de masques Exercice 2 : A partir de l'image Spot Zone 3 Villerville : (1) créer un masque géographique sur la mer en créant un ROI => 3 étapes : - créer un ROI => 'mer' - File > build mask > import ROI - File > apply mask (2) créer un masque géographique sur la côte sur la base du même ROI 'mer' => selected areas 'off' 31 Génération de masques Exercice 3 : A partir de l'image Spot Zone 3 Villerville - NDVI (1) créer un masque thématique des zones boisées => 4 étapes : - Repérer l'intervalle de valeurs correspondant à des zones boisées - File > build mask > import band data range - File > apply mask 32 16